I join Senator Lieberman in commending Senator McCain for offering this amendment. It would make several changes to the Presidential transition process, changes that are consistent with the recommendations of the 9/11 Commission. The Governmental Affairs Subcommittee, chaired by Senator Voinovich, held a hearing on this issue at which two of the Commissioners, Fred Fielding and Jamie Gorelick, discussed how the current transition process does not serve our country well in the handing over, the transitioning of important national security decisions from one administration to another. One reason is that it is such a slow process to get the new administration's team in place. I believe this amendment would greatly improve the process. I know of no opposition to it. I urge adoption of the amendment.
